### Changed

Renamed `CHIP_READER_KEY` to `TIMING_GATE_AUTH_SECRET` for the Loxbridge marathon timing-chip reader, matching the gate firmware's expected name. On-call: readers reject splits if the old name is still set, so remove it entirely. After deploying firmware 2.9, the env file for each gate controller must include this line:

secret setting of kageg-bawep: RELAY_SECRET5=3c3b0

Joint Venture Proposal — Managers Only

This page summarizes the proposed joint venture between Calderly Foods and Renwick Mills to operate a shared cold-chain network out of Thornbay. Ownership would split 60/40 in our favor, with board seats matching. Due diligence on Renwick's fleet is complete; findings were satisfactory. Branch managers should not discuss this externally until the announcement. Staffing implications will be covered at the next regional call. The confidential planning note sits below.

board note of kajef-fajof: Normirix Works is in early talks to buy Framirix Group for about $155.2 million. The Aldok launch date is September 14, and nothing goes to the press before then. Legal wants the Fraaxox Freight term sheet countersigned before March 6.

Splitting the user module out of the Hollowgate monolith, part one of three. This PR carves out auth and profile reads behind the new Wardkey service; writes still go through the old path. Double-writes are gated by a flag so rollback is trivial. Reviewer: mostly mechanical moves, but check the connection pool sizing — current settings are below.

constants for yaduf-fahag:
BUDGETS = {
    "kelix": 528,
    "briwyn": 734,
}

## Onboarding: Query Planner Regression Context

Before reviewing changes in the Larkspur query engine, read the postmortem for the v4.2 planner regression — cost estimates for joined scans were off by orders of magnitude. Our regression harness replays production-shaped workloads to catch this class of bug. The harness fetches anonymized plan traces from the staging vault, which requires an access credential in your local .env, set on the next line.

vault entry, yadug-tadug: COURIER_KEY8=1ec8724c